- One of the most common uses of tape in construction is for marking out areas. This can include defining work zones, indicating potential hazards, or outlining boundaries. For example, brightly colored tape can be used to mark off areas where welding is taking place to alert other workers to potential dangers. Similarly, caution tape can be used to indicate areas that are off-limits or under construction, ensuring the safety of all personnel on site.

- Despite these advantages, users must be mindful of the limitations of butyl rubber adhesive tape. While it exhibits great cohesion, its initial adhesion to surfaces may not be as strong as other types of tapes. Thus, proper surface preparation and application techniques are essential to maximize its performance.
- One of the key attributes of PVC electrical tape is its ability to adhere firmly to a wide range of surfaces, ensuring a secure seal around wires and cables. It is typically available in different colors, each representing a distinct purpose in accordance with electrical coding standards. For instance, black is commonly used for general insulation, while green-yellow is reserved for earth or ground wires.

- Self-amalgamating tape, often referred to as 'self-melding' or 'self-fusing' tape, is essentially a silicone-based tape that doesn't require any adhesive. Instead, when stretched and wrapped around a surface, it adheres to itself, forming a seamless, waterproof seal. The secret lies in its elastomeric properties, which allow it to conform to irregular shapes and surfaces while maintaining its integrity.

Another significant benefit of butyl rubber tape is its exceptional sealing properties. It is often used as a waterproofing solution, capable of sealing joints, gaps, and cracks to prevent water intrusion. This feature is particularly valuable in roofing applications, where leaks can lead to extensive damage and costly repairs. Butyl rubber tape can also be used in plumbing to seal pipes and fixtures effectively.
- Butyl rubber, known for its exceptional sealing properties and resistance to weather elements, has become a popular choice for weather stripping in various industries. This synthetic rubber, made from isobutylene and small amounts of isoprene, offers a unique combination of qualities that make it ideal for creating effective barriers against water, air, and temperature fluctuations.
